Overview
The KW-11T and KW-11R is a high-definition, wireless, HDMI transmitter and
receiver combination for indoor use over short range distances.
The KW-11T converts an HDMI signal into a wireless signal. The KW-11R
converts the wireless signal back into HDMI.
The KW-11T and KW-11R support:
3.1
•
Uncompressed video resolutions up to 1080p @60Hz
•
Zero latency
•
EDID
•
HDCP
•
CEC
•
OSD (On Screen Display)
•
A transmission range of up to 12m (39ft)
About HDMI—General Description
High-Definition Multimedia Interface (HDMI) is an uncompressed all-digital
audio/video interface, widely supported in the entertainment and home cinema
industry. HDMI ensures an all-digital rendering of video without the losses
associated with analog interfaces and their unnecessary digital-to-analog
conversions. It delivers the maximum high-definition image and sound quality in use
today. Note that Kramer Electronics Limited is an HDMI Adopter and an HDCP
Licensee.

About HDCP—General Description
The High-Bandwidth Digital Content Protection (HDCP) standard developed by
Intel, protects digital video and audio signals transmitted over DVI or HDMI
connections between two HDCP-enabled devices to eliminate the reproduction of
copyrighted material. To protect copyright holders (such as movie studios) from
having their programs copied and shared, the HDCP standard provides for the
secure and encrypted transmission of digital signals.

Defining the KW-11T Wireless High Definition
Transmitter
The KW-11T encodes an HDMI signal and transmits it uncompressed and without
delay over a wireless link to the KW-11R receiver. Figure 1 defines the top and
side panels of the KW-11T.
Figure 1: KW-11T Wireless High Definition Transmitter Top and Side Panels
Feature
Code Button
Function
For factory use only
VIDEO LED
Lights green when there is a valid HDMI input signal
CONNECTED LED
Indicates the following:
• Lights blue when there is a wireless connection to the receiver
• Does not light when there is no connection
• Flashes to indicate a device fault (see Section 5)
HDMI Input Connector
Connect to the HDMI source (see Section 5)
POWER Mini-USB
Connector
Connect to the supplied 5V DC USB power adapter

Defining the KW-11R Wireless High Definition Receiver
The KW-11R receives the wireless signal from the Kramer KW-11T and converts
it into an HDMI output.
Figure 2 defines the front and rear panels of the KW-11R.
Figure 2: KW-11R Wireless High Definition Receiver Front and Rear Panels
Feature
Function
Code Button
For factory use only
Infrared Receiver
Window
For factory use only
VIDEO LED
Lights green when there is a valid HDMI signal
CONNECTED LED
Indicates the following:
• Lights green when there is a wireless connection to the transmitter
• Does not light when there is no connection
• Flashes to indicate a device fault (see Section 5)
USB Connector
For the use of Kramer service personnel only
HDMI OUT Connector
Connect to the HDMI acceptor (see Section 5)
POWER Connector
Connect to the supplied +5V DC power adapter. Center pin positive

To connect the KW-11T and the KW-11R as illustrated in the example in
Figure 3:
1. On the KW-11T connect:

The HDMI source (for example, a VP-81SID or laptop computer) to the
HDMI connector

The USB Power port on the VS-81SID to the Power port on the
KW-11T using the supplied USB power cable
2. On the KW-11R connect:

The HDMI Out connector to the HDMI acceptor (for example, a
projector with speakers)

The power adapter to the Power connector and plug the power adapter
into a mains power socket

FCC Radio Frequency Interference
Statement
This equipment has been tested and found to comply with the limits for a Class B
digital device, pursuant to part 15 of the FCC Rules. These limits are designed to
provide reasonable protection against harmful interference in a residential
installation. This equipment generates uses and can radiate radio frequency
energy and, if not installed and used in accordance with the instructions, may
cause harmful interference to radio communications. However, there is no
guarantee that interference will not occur in a particular installation. If this
equipment does cause harmful interference to radio or television reception, which
can be determined by turning the equipment off and on, the user is encouraged to
try to correct the interference by one or more of the following measures:
•
Reorient or relocate the receiving antenna
•
Increase the separation between the equipment and receiver
•
Connect the equipment into an outlet on a circuit different from that to which
the receiver is connected
•
Consult the dealer or an experienced radio/TV technician for help
Kramer Electronics is not responsible for any radio or communication interference
caused by using other than specified or recommended cables and battery or by
unauthorized changes or modifications to this equipment. Changes or
modifications not expressly approved by the manufacturer could void the user’s
authority to operate the equipment.
This device complies with part 15 of the FCC Rules. Operation is subject to the
following two conditions:
1. This device may not cause harmful interference, and
2. This device must accept any interference received, including interference
that may cause undesired operation.
